hey guys the title says it all, ive got a 1988 28hp remote on the back of my fishing rig, it seems a lil slow at full throttle, like it isnt reving high enough....also you can kinda feel a lil sputter/ surge when just cruzin along at slower speeds....put it in reverse and she'll rev right up....why would i have more power in reverse?....i checked the plugs for firing....and it will run with either unplugged...so both are fireing....on ocaision when the tank is low in fuel it will stall...pump the ball and she cracks right off half the turn of the key....where to begin??

By design, it is not supposed to run in reverse over 1/2 throttle. Also, prop efficiency, in reverse, is musc less so the load on the engine is less.

"

I am ASSUMING you have portable fuel tanks?

"...pump the ball and she cracks right off half the turn of the key"

If you have a built in tank, I would be looking at the venting. The same can apply to portables.

I would try a known good portable tank with a known good fuel line set up.

Disconnect your line from the pump to the carb and put the end in a jar; turn the motor over and see if it pumps in strong spurts. If not could be like mine no leak but not strong enough to keep motor running above 1/2 throttle.
